Baclofen relieves muscle spasms associated with multiple sclerosis and spinal cord injury or disease, but its use is limited by its ability to cause sedation and increase seizure risk. Prescribed for... View more |

Baclofen has an average rating of 7.0 out of 10 from a total of 435 ratings on Drugs.com. 61% of reviewers reported a positive effect, while 24% reported a negative effect. |
OnabotulinumtoxinA has an average rating of 5.6 out of 10 from a total of 482 ratings on Drugs.com. 46% of reviewers reported a positive effect, while 42% reported a negative effect. |
